筛选器是一种用于数据查询和过滤的工具,它可以根据特定的条件从数据库中检索出符合要求的数据。在云计算领域中,筛选器常常用于数据库查询操作,可以帮助开发人员快速准确地获取所需的数据。
在Postgres中,筛选器是一种用于查询语句的子句,它可以通过指定条件来过滤查询结果。通过使用筛选器,可以根据列值、逻辑运算符和比较运算符等条件来限制查询结果的范围,从而得到符合特定条件的数据。
然而,需要注意的是,尽管筛选器在Postgres中是有效的,但在Redshift中并不适用。Redshift是亚马逊AWS提供的一种云数据仓库解决方案,它专注于大规模数据分析和处理。由于Redshift的架构和设计目标不同于传统的关系型数据库,它在某些功能和语法上与Postgres存在差异。
对于Redshift,它使用的是列存储和压缩技术,以提供高性能的数据分析能力。在Redshift中,查询性能的优化是通过数据分布和排序键来实现的,而不是通过筛选器来过滤数据。因此,在Redshift中,不支持直接使用筛选器来进行数据查询和过滤。
总结起来,筛选器是一种在Postgres中常用的工具,用于数据查询和过滤。然而,在Redshift中并不适用,因为Redshift采用了不同的架构和优化策略。如果您在使用云计算中的数据库时需要进行数据过滤和查询操作,建议根据具体的数据库产品和服务选择相应的语法和功能来实现您的需求。
腾讯云提供了多种数据库产品和服务,例如云数据库 TencentDB、云数据仓库 Tencent Cloud TDSQL、分布式数据库 TencentDB for TDSQL 等,您可以根据具体需求选择适合的产品。更多关于腾讯云数据库产品的信息,请访问腾讯云官方网站:https://cloud.tencent.com/product/cdb
领取专属 10元无门槛券
手把手带您无忧上云